类
GtkColorButton
已弃用: 4.10
说明 [源码]
final class Gtk.ColorButton : Gtk.Widget
implements Gtk.Accessible, Gtk.Buildable, Gtk.ColorChooser, Gtk.ConstraintTarget {
/* No available fields */
}
GtkColorButton
准许打开一个颜色选择器对话框以更改颜色。
这个控件适用于在首选项对话框中选择颜色。
CSS 节点
colorbutton
╰── button.color
╰── [content]
GtkColorButton
有一个名称为 colorbutton 的 CSS 节点,该节点包含一个按钮节点。为了将它与一个普通的 GtkButton
区分开来,它获取了 .color 样式类。
弃用时间:4.10
转而使用 GtkColorDialogButton
。
实例方法
从 GtkAccessible(19)继承的方法
gtk_accessible_announce
要求用户的屏幕阅读器播报给定的消息。
自:4.14
gtk_accessible_get_accessible_parent
获取一个可访问对象的父级可访问性。
自:4.10
gtk_accessible_get_accessible_role
获取一个可访问对象的无障碍角色。
gtk_accessible_get_at_context
获取一个给定可访问对象的实现。
自:4.10
gtk_accessible_get_bounds
查询该可访问对象的坐标和维度。
自:4.10
gtk_accessible_get_first_accessible_child
获取一个可访问对象的第一个可访问子级。
自:4.10
gtk_accessible_get_next_accessible_sibling
获取一个可访问对象的下一个可访问同级对象。
自:4.10
gtk_accessible_get_platform_state
查询一个平台状态,例如焦点。
自:4.10
gtk_accessible_reset_property
将可访问属性重置为其默认值。
gtk_accessible_reset_relation
将可访问关系重置为其默认值。
gtk_accessible_reset_state
将可访问状态重置为其默认值。
gtk_accessible_set_accessible_parent
设置可访问对象的父对象和同级对象。
自:4.10
gtk_accessible_update_next_accessible_sibling
更新下一个可访问同级对象。
自:4.10
gtk_accessible_update_property
更新可访问对象的属性列表。
gtk_accessible_update_property_value
更新可访问对象的数组属性。
gtk_accessible_update_relation
更新可访问对象的关联列表。
gtk_accessible_update_relation_value
更新可访问对象的关联数组。
gtk_accessible_update_state
更新可访问对象的状态列表。
gtk_accessible_update_state_value
更新可访问对象的状态数组。
Methods inherited from GtkBuildable (1)
Methods inherited from GtkColorChooser (5)
gtk_color_chooser_add_palette
向颜色选择器添加一个调色板。
已弃用: 4.10
gtk_color_chooser_get_rgba
获取当前选中的颜色。
已弃用: 4.10
gtk_color_chooser_get_use_alpha
返回颜色选择器是否显示 alpha 通道。
已弃用: 4.10
gtk_color_chooser_set_rgba
设置颜色。
已弃用: 4.10
gtk_color_chooser_set_use_alpha
设置颜色选择器是否使用 alpha 通道。
已弃用: 4.10
Properties
Properties inherited from GtkWidget (34)
Gtk.Widget:can-focus
该窗口小部件或其任何子代是否可以接受输入焦点。
Gtk.Widget:can-target
该窗口小部件是否可以接收指针事件。
Gtk.Widget:css-classes
应用到此窗口小部件的 Css 类别列表。
Gtk.Widget:css-name
该窗口小部件在 CSS 树中的名称。
Gtk.Widget:cursor
widget
使用的光标。
Gtk.Widget:focus-on-click
是否应在用鼠标单击该小部件时获取焦点。
Gtk.Widget:focusable
是否此窗口小部件本身将接受输入焦点。
Gtk.Widget:halign
如果窗口小部件获得额外空间,则如何分配水平空间。
Gtk.Widget:has-default
该窗口小部件是否为默认窗口小部件。
Gtk.Widget:has-focus
该窗口小部件是否具有输入焦点。
Gtk.Widget:has-tooltip
启用或禁用在 widget
上发送 GtkWidget::query-tooltip
信号。
Gtk.Widget:height-request
窗口小部件的高度请求的覆盖。
Gtk.Widget:hexpand
是否水平扩展。
Gtk.Widget:hexpand-set
是否使用 hexpand
属性。
Gtk.Widget:layout-manager
用于计算该窗口小部件的首选大小并分配其子对象的 GtkLayoutManager
实例。
Gtk.Widget:margin-bottom
窗口小部件底部的边距。
Gtk.Widget:margin-end
水平方向窗口小部件末端的边距。
Gtk.Widget:margin-start
水平方向窗口小部件起点的边距。
Gtk.Widget:margin-top
窗口小部件顶部的边距。
Gtk.Widget:name
该窗口小部件的名称。
Gtk.Widget:opacity
该窗口小部件请求的不透明度。
Gtk.Widget:overflow
如何处理窗口小部件内容区域外部的内容。
Gtk.Widget:parent
此窗口小部件的父窗口小部件。
Gtk.Widget:receives-default
当窗口小部件获得焦点时,其是否接收默认操作。
Gtk.Widget:root
包含此窗口小部件的窗口小部件树的 GtkRoot
窗口小部件。
Gtk.Widget:scale-factor
该窗口小部件的缩放度。
Gtk.Widget:sensitive
该窗口小部件是否响应输入。
Gtk.Widget:tooltip-markup
将工具提示文本设置为带有 Pango 标记的给定字符串。
Gtk.Widget:tooltip-text
将工具提示文本设置为给定的字符串。
Gtk.Widget:valign
如果窗口小部件获得额外空间,则如何分配垂直空间。
Gtk.Widget:vexpand
是否垂直扩展。
Gtk.Widget:vexpand-set
是否使用 vexpand
属性。
Gtk.Widget:visible
小部件是否可见。
Gtk.Widget:width-request
覆盖小部件的宽度请求。
继承自 GtkAccessible 的属性 (1)
继承自 GtkColorChooser 的属性 (2)
GtkColorChooser:rgba
当前选定的颜色(作为 GdkRGBA
结构)。
已弃用: 4.10
GtkColorChooser:use-alpha
颜色是否可以有 alpha(透明度)。
已弃用: 4.10
信号
继承自 GtkWidget 的信号 (13)
GtkWidget::destroy
信号表示小部件的持有者应该释放其持有的引用。
GtkWidget::direction-changed
当小部件的文本方向更改时触发。
GtkWidget::hide
当 widget
被隐藏时触发。
GtkWidget::keynav-failed
如果键盘导航失败,则触发。
GtkWidget::map
当 widget
将要映射时触发。
GtkWidget::mnemonic-activate
当小部件通过助记符激活时触发。
GtkWidget::move-focus
当焦点移动时触发。
GtkWidget::query-tooltip
当小部件的工具提示即将显示时触发。
GtkWidget::realize
当 widget
与 GdkSurface
相关联时触发。
GtkWidget::show
当 widget
被显示时触发。
GtkWidget::state-flags-changed
当小部件状态更改时触发。
GtkWidget::unmap
当 widget
将要取消映射时触发。
GtkWidget::unrealize
当与 widget
相关联的 GdkSurface
被销毁时触发。
继承自 GObject 的信号 (1)
GObject::notify
当对象的一个属性通过 g_object_set_property()、g_object_set() 等设置其值时,会针对该对象触发 notify 信号。